Output 9d8a8a53c8954a2def8e6d28fa8d75540c4a9fcbc273d44abc0d550fb493ef40:0

value
26291354
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c96bf5b2386f795ac4c92a316c4dd7dd9d246541 OP_EQUAL
address
3L435GzuLU6AL95PSWi5MhogoarFBSRrDA
transaction
9d8a8a53c8954a2def8e6d28fa8d75540c4a9fcbc273d44abc0d550fb493ef40
confirmations
289807
spent
true